OVERVIEW

The General Grabber ATX is an all terrain, all weather tire manufactured for SUVs and light trucks. General offers a 60,000 mile treadwear warranty with the metric sizes and a 50,000 mile treadwear warranty with the light truck and flotation sizes of this tire model.

The tire offers first-rate all weather traction. The model combines an excellent all weather compound and a detailed symmetric tread design to increase the dry, wet and winter weather road and terrain gripping ability. The compound keeps its flexibility throughout the year, including in colder temperatures, while the high siping detail and the staggered tread blocks of the tread design boost the performing capability year round. This allows the tire to safely perform on ice- and snow-covered surfaces, which earned it its three mountain peak and snowflake symbol. When driving on-road, the tread’s optimal groove pattern manages to avoid hydroplaning by eliminating water and slush from below the tire’s footprint. The increased all weather traction and hydroplaning prevention guarantee a secure year round performing capability.

The model ensures an excellent all terrain performance. The tread design’s flat footprint and optimized tread elements enable the tire’s on- and off-road surface gripping ability. The tread features Traction Notches that improve the model’s performing capability and promotes a safer soft, loose and uneven terrain gripping ability. The Traction Notches and the five-row pattern enhance the model’s multi-angle grip, increasing its forward traction in deeper mud and loose dirt. The staggered tread blocks, open shoulders and optimal groove design maintain a clean footprint. They disperse mud and snow and eject rocks stuck between the tread elements. This keeps the tire’s contact with the road and terrain surface and avoids stone retention from harming the tire’s casing, resulting in an upgraded driving safety.

The tread design and reinforced internal structure increase the model’s controllability. The tread’s flat footprint maintains the tire’s road and terrain surface contact, which enhances its steering responsiveness and driving stability. In this manner, the steering becomes faster and more precise in its response to the driver’s commands, while it stabilizes the structure against the driving pressure affecting the model during the drive. The model was manufactured with the special Duragen construction which places high-strength steel belts, two polyamide plies and the polyester casing in the structure that maintains the optimal tire shape under the driving and load pressure. As a result, the tire is capable of carrying and withstanding heavier loads with ease, providing a safer off-road performance.

The Grabber ATX reduces the road vibrations felt and noise heard in the vehicle’s cabin. The Comfort Balance Technology was utilized to achieve a comfortable performance. It places a shock absorbing layer under the tread, which isolates the vehicle from the road disturbances. In this manner, the road vibrations are not felt in the vehicle’s cabin. The optimal tread design lowers the road noise levels heard while the tires are in motion. They channel the airwaves through the footprint and prevent them from coming into contact with the tread elements. This results in lowered road noise levels heard during the drive.

All weather tires receive the three mountain peak and snowflake (3PMS) symbol for their exceptional winter weather performance. They are all season tires with extra winter weather grip, in order to guarantee safer year-round durability. This ensures their true and secure driving ability throughout the year.
